Could my attic mold be caused by the roof?
Yes, improper roof ventilation on a 4/12 pitch roof is a common cause. The 2021 IRC with Illinois amendments requires a balanced system of intake and exhaust to purge hot, moist air. Without it, condensation forms on the cold pine plank decking in winter, leading to wood rot and mold. Correct ventilation extends shingle life and protects the attic structure from moisture damage.

Should I consider solar shingles when I replace my roof?
With Illinois net metering and the 30% federal tax credit, solar is financially viable. However, for a primary roof in a high-hail zone, traditional Class 4 asphalt shingles paired with a separate, rack-mounted PV system often offer better durability and easier repairs. Integrated solar shingles can complicate storm damage replacement. The decision hinges on prioritizing energy production versus maximum impact resilience for your long-term investment.

What makes a roof 'storm-resistant' for our spring hail season?
Milford's 115 mph wind zone and high hail risk demand specific upgrades. A resilient roof system starts with proper decking attachment to the trusses. For hail, installing Class 4 impact-resistant shingles is a financial necessity; they withstand 2-inch hailstones and qualify for insurance discounts. Combined with a FORTIFIED seal, this approach protects your asset during the peak April to June convective storms.
